Climate Guide

Weather

Ash Shaykh ‘Uthmān experiences a hot desert climate with very little rainfall. Summers can be extremely hot, with temperatures exceeding 40°C (104°F), while winters are mild, with average temperatures ranging between 15°C to 25°C (59°F to 77°F). The rainy season typically occurs from late autumn to early spring; however, rainfall is scarce. Spring and autumn offer the most pleasant conditions for outdoor activities.

Transportation

Traffic

Traffic in Ash Shaykh ‘Uthmān can be congested, especially during peak hours. Roads are generally in fair condition, but driving can be chaotic due to a mix of vehicles and pedestrians. Public transportation is available through shared taxis and minibuses, which are a cost-effective way to navigate the city.

Health & Medical

Healthcare

Healthcare facilities in Ash Shaykh ‘Uthmān are limited compared to larger cities. There are several clinics and a few hospitals that can handle basic medical needs, but serious conditions may require transfer to larger facilities in Aden. It’s recommended for travelers to have travel insurance that covers medical evacuation and to bring necessary medications.
